Transaction 221c7917ac1f671737366ccb9f646edbdf9e8f1dd9691a040d2dd34ab456336e
1 Input
2 Outputs
- 221c7917ac1f671737366ccb9f646edbdf9e8f1dd9691a040d2dd34ab456336e:0
- 221c7917ac1f671737366ccb9f646edbdf9e8f1dd9691a040d2dd34ab456336e:1
value 148756
address 3EpqK1gzdYu36AFxxcFmKeKq8PBQK367Uu
value 11620
address 19WZwfGTn3xaM7fh64bxLefZW3C5MsibPW